I tested a Garrett MkII with a White's PI Pro last summer, and found the Garrett to be BOTH less stable, and less sensitive, than the White's. In fact, of the 4 PI's I had, including a Beach Scan MkII and a Sandshark, the Garrett had the least depth of the bunch. And only the Beachscan was more erratic in the surf, but it also went the deepest. The Sandshark was the only one of the bunch that was rock-solid in the surf, but depth is not quite up to the PI Pro, even with my crystal mod.

- Carl
 
I used the sea hunter mark II for quite a while on the atlantic coast in Virginia and loved the way it worked in the salt water I had practically no wave noise and it was very stable. I recently moved to the Excalibur because of the amount of trash on the bay beaches here. In a cleane area I think the sae hunter is one of the best. JUst my opinion. HH
